Quick heads-up on Pinwheel UI versioning: we cut a minor release every sprint, and anything touching component props needs a changeset file in the PR. No changeset, no merge — the bot will nag you. Majors are rare and go through the design council first. The full policy, with examples of what counts as breaking, lives on the internal page below.

wiki page, bahip-yahip: https://grafana.qirvanlabs.corp/browse/display/projects/cc3a1b9dbfc9

## Configuration — Offline Mode

Welcome aboard! TrailTally's offline mode lets surveyors in the Brackenmoor wetlands keep logging when coverage drops. Flip it on with `TT_OFFLINE=true` in your `.env`, and set `TT_SYNC_INTERVAL=900` so queued entries upload every fifteen minutes once signal returns. Sync calls still hit the Heronbase API, which needs a credential even offline-queued. Add that line right here:

env line for yahaf-kageg: VAULT_KEY5=978f5

Changelog — CatalogueBridge 2.9, the library catalogue import service for the Ashpool branch network. The setting IMPORT_SOURCE_KEY has been renamed to CATALOGUE_FEED_TOKEN to match the upstream feed naming. The importer logs a warning and exits if the old name is found, so release managers must update env files before rollout. Place the renamed credential on the line immediately after the feed URL setting.

vault entry, yagep-yagef: COURIER_KEY13=8965fb29ff62d

# Service Accounts: String Extraction

The `extract-i18n` script pulls translatable strings from all Bramblewick repos and pushes them to the Glossa service. It runs under the `i18n-extractor` service account. Do not run it under your personal account; Glossa rate-limits individual users aggressively. The account has write access to the staging catalog only. Set the token in your shell before invoking the script. The current staging token is below.

API key for kahap-kafog: zpat15_6qzxZ7YR8aDwjmp